Don't forget why Ancelotti was fired.

The first season was amazing but our opposition in the league were very, very poor. When we faced better opponents in the CL, we were outplayed. Notice how most videos about our CL triumph skips from Munich to Ovrebo?

I'm not taking away what he has done for the club. In fact, I would never forget the 8-0 at Wigan and the celebrations that followed. But the next season we played with no real direction. Reminded me of Scolari and how the team never really had any idea how to win games. He finished 2nd, but following another poor run in the CL and boring draws in the league, harsh as it may be, it was best to move on. I still don't believe it was Carlo's decision to get Torres though

Manuel Pellegrini linked with Chelsea job now.

"Chelsea and other clubs have asked, but nothing else official has been said. Manuel would love to manage in the Premier League, but he'd also like to go to Germany, Italy and other championships. There is plenty of time to analyse where he will be next season."

"Manuel has a contract with Malaga. I believe that in April or May we will know clearly what will happen with his future, to see if the sporting project is changing and we need to make a decision. Our first intention is to respect our commitment, but that also depends on the conditions which exist."

Good piece of article on Pellegrini.
Link

Is there really a better fit for Chelsea?

I mean from every standpoint he makes so much sense.

A manager who doesn't have Mou/Rafa type ego, that can succesfully work with Roman and the board.

Likable and a gentleman, Chelsea fans will quickly back him up and tbf it doesn't take much to back up the next manager because he is not Rafa.

Attacking football style, very good fit for our squad(Hazard, Mata, Oscar) and style of football that will please Roman and the fans.

Will give youths a chance, he has shown that throughout his career.
